Most nightly jobs (ledger sweep,
# digest mailer, stale-session purge) already moved over, but the retry semantics
# differ — Flowspindle retries three times with backoff, cron just failed silently.
# If a job double-fires during cutover, pause it in the Flowspindle console rather
# than editing this file. Marta owns the migration tracker if you're confused.
# Flowspindle workers authenticate against the scheduler API with the token set on the next line.

sealed setting: LEDGER_TOKEN20=6148d35bbb480b0ab79e

## Telemetry Compression — Failover Steps

If Wirebale payload sizes exceed the 2 MB ceiling, switch the compressor from zstd level 9 to level 3 and confirm throughput recovers within two minutes. Log the change in the shift notes. Verification requires querying the internal Packgauge service for post-compression ratios. Authenticate that query with the key below.

app token of fajep-bahof = zpat2_v6

### Step 4: Point producers at the new registry

Once Fableframe's event schema registry reports healthy on both replicas, update every producer to resolve schemas against the new endpoint. Compatibility mode stays at backward-transitive until the Orrery consumers finish migrating. Apply the settings below to each producer before restarting it.

config for bahop-baduf:
[kasion]
team = lamath
access_code = ac_d807e5
host = kasion.paliqcloud.corp
port = 4000
owner = julix.tamvan
peer = frair.qorvelsoft.local

**Step 4 — Shard custodian key, Petrelbase profile store.**

With both custodians present, generate the shard-map signing key for the Petrelbase user-profile store before any resharding begins. Verify the shard manifest hash aloud, record witness initials, and seal the printed copy in the envelope provided. The recovery passphrase for this key is noted on the line below.

unlock words, yahog-fahap: julax-sorys-rusael-joreth-ralael-lamys-juleth-fenvan-kelion-druax-frair-olieth-ralius